Onboarding — Tollgate payments service, flaky tests

Integration tests against the sandbox ledger flake under parallel runs. Re-run once before filing anything. Persistent failures usually mean a stale fixture vault. Don't rebuild the vault yourself; restore it from the sealed snapshot instead. The snapshot decrypts with the recovery passphrase below.

vault phrase of fahip-bagag = drudor-ulays-zoreth-fenir-rusiel-jorir-ulair-joreth-ulavan-ralael

Context: Ardenfell line margins slipped three points over two quarters. Drivers: input steel costs, aggressive discounting at the Westmoor branch, and a stale price book. Proposal: uplift list prices four percent, tighten discount authority to regional level, sunset the two lowest-margin SKUs. Risk: volume loss at Halverton accounts, estimated under two percent. Decision requested at Thursday's review. Modelling assumptions are in the appendix pack. The commercial reasoning leadership wants kept close is noted directly below.

board note of tajop-yajof: The finance team signed off on a budget of $77.6 million for Project Pramir.

Runbook fragment: Flagwright account recovery (for security review)

This section covers operator account recovery for Flagwright, our feature-flag rollout framework. Recovery is deliberately manual: the requester files an attested ticket, a second operator verifies identity out of band, and only then is the recovery flow initiated from the Halverton bastion. All steps are logged to the immutable audit stream. The final unlock of the operator keystore prompts for the recovery passphrase, recorded here for the reviewer's verification:

unlock words, bawef-kahap: sorax-sorir-quenys-aldok